您的位置:程序门 -> java -> j2ee / ejb / jms



spring bean作用域问题!


[收藏此页] [打印本页]选择字色:背景色:字体:[][][]


spring bean作用域问题![已结贴,结贴人:hjyui_hi]
发表于:2007-10-12 12:19:54 楼主
配制spring   bean的做用域为request怎么不管用!!
发表于:2007-10-12 12:28:391楼 得分:99
使用request、session和   global   session作用域的bean(即具有web作用域的bean),在开始设置bean定义之前,还要做少量的初始配置,web.xml中增加下述contextlistener即可
java code
<web-app> ... <listener> <listener-class>org.springframework.web.context.request.requestcontextlistener</listener-class> </listener> ... </web-app>

如果你用的是早期版本的web容器(servlet   2.4以前),那么你要使用一个javax.servlet.filter的实现。请看下面的web.xml配置片段:
java code
<web-app> .. <filter> <filter-name>requestcontextfilter</filter-name> <filter-class>org.springframework.web.filter.requestcontextfilter</filter-class> </filter> <filter-mapping> <filter-name>requestcontextfilter</filter-name> <url-pattern>/*</url-pattern> </filter-mapping> ... </web-app>

发表于:2007-10-12 12:29:162楼 得分:1
你是写scope="request"啊,应该可以把
或许是你别的地方有问题


快速检索

最新资讯
热门点击